Power & Utilities Portfolio Manager - VP

Associated Bank is committed to creating an inclusive culture and is seeking a seasoned credit and portfolio management professional to join their team as a Power & Utilities Portfolio Manager - VP. In this role, you will be responsible for underwriting, credit monitoring, and managing complex client relationships in the power and utilities sector.

Responsibilities

Lead underwriting and portfolio management for new and existing loan transactions in the power and utilities sector
Partner with Relationship Managers as a trusted client contact, helping structure deals, manage amendments, and deliver exceptional service
Monitor covenant compliance, track portfolio performance, and ensure adherence to credit policy, procedures, and regulatory standards
Review loan and legal documentation, borrowing requests, and disbursements to ensure accuracy and compliance
Collaborate with cross-functional partners in Risk, Legal, Loan Operations, and Credit
Support portfolio growth by driving loan and deposit activity, fee income, and referrals
Mentor and guide junior portfolio managers, fostering professional development and quality standards

Qualification

Portfolio managementUnderwritingCredit monitoringPowerUtilities financeCFA certificationSales experienceMentoringCross-functional collaboration

Required

Bachelor's Degree in Business, Finance or Accounting or other related discipline, or equivalent related experience
4+ years of Commercial, Corporate, Commercial Real Estate, Specialized Banking and/or Credit Approval Experience
4+ years of extensive experience handling complex credits
Must have access to reliable transportation and the ability to lawfully drive

Preferred

3+ years working in Specialized Finance - Energy
2+ years of sales experience
2+ years of formal credit training
CFA-Charted Financial Analyst
